Flooring sales manager vs group sales manager

The differences between flooring sales managers and group sales managers can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. It typically takes 6-8 years to become both a flooring sales manager and a group sales manager. Additionally, a flooring sales manager has an average salary of $54,661, which is higher than the $52,423 average annual salary of a group sales manager.

The top three skills for a flooring sales manager include sales floor, payroll and sales associates. The most important skills for a group sales manager are booking, trade shows, and site inspections.

Differences between flooring sales manager and group sales manager duties and responsibilities

Flooring sales manager example responsibilities.

  • Hire and manage installation & service crews including all payroll.
  • Leverage other sales office resources and administrative/support staff to achieve personal and team relate revenue goals.
  • Place product orders and maintain inventory of stock items with Quickbooks.
  • Enter, issue, and record all computer generate payroll checks to employees and installation crews
  • Utilize information technology expertise to develop and maintain web presence, create marketing opportunities, CRM management, and increase productivity.
  • Create a comprehensive program for new representatives internationally, incorporating instruction & assessment utilizing eLearning and live in-classroom / lab-base training.

Group sales manager example responsibilities.

  • Leverage other sales office resources and administrative/support staff to achieve personal and team relate revenue goals.
  • Maximize yield management opportunities by maintaining consistent verbal and written communication with clients and consistently booking repeat business.
  • Secure business from telemarketing, appointments, site visits, cold calls and general inquiries via email/phone.
  • Conduct tastings and wine pairings, making recommendations base on client's needs, budget, etc.
  • Introduce a wine seminar for servers, strengthening knowledge of offerings, which dramatically increase wine sales.
  • Prepare function space contracts, BEOs, and propose menus base on the function type, size, and client budget.
